Synopsis

The film noir version of growing up female. In uncompromising prose, Tillman tells the story of three girls, Grace, Emily and Jane, and their transition to womanhood. Colliding with culture, family and friends under dark and comic circumstances, Tillman presents three very contemporary lives in uncanny, disturbing and sometimes shocking terms.

Review

?One of the most influential, complex and enigmatic figures in modern American literature...her style is laconic and icy, like a hip Jane Austen? Scotland on Sunday ?One of the most interesting works of fiction in recent times... Fans of both truth and fancy should find nourishment here? LA Weekly ?In Haunted Houses, Lynne Tillman chronicles the loneliness of childhood and incipient womanhood, the salvation of friendship, and the neurotic chain that binds perpetually needy daughters to their perpetually self-absorbed parents? New York Times Book Review
